Detection of Single Pixel Outliers in DEMs using a static or a dynamic thresholding method. Fills the outliers with mowing window data from the surrounding or writes a NODATA value (-4444).

Added line 8:

DEM (Raster Dataset) - a grid representing a continuous surface

Added lines 18-27:

Type of Threshold Static Threshold: The Standard Deviation Threshold is set to a value and is constant over the whole dataset. Dynamic Threshold: The Standard Deviation Threshold is calculated based on the Standard Deviation in the Window times the Value given in Standard Deviation for Outlier Values.

Standard Deviation for Detection. Case Dynamic Thresholding: In smooth DEMs a value of 2, in rougher/noiser DEMs higher values are needed. Case Static Thresholding: Specify the Standard Deviation Value which is supposed to be an outlier (e.g. 20 or 40) Extent Search Window - The window for the Standard Deviation Generation. Large window Sizes increase computation times. Outlier Value Instead of filling the dataset by a moving window approach a nodata value (-4444) is written to the output grid.
